Federalist: John Jay, Alexander Hamilton, James Madison, FOR Ratification of the Constitution, Wanted a strong NATIONAL/FEDERAL government, Wanted a LOOSE interpretation of the Constitution, Wrote the Federalist Papers defending the Constitution, Anti-Federalist: Patrick Henry, Samuel Adams, AGAINST ratification of the Constitution, Wanted more power to the STATES, Favored a STRICT interpretation of the Constitution, Supported a Bill of Rights, Virginia Plan: LARGE state plan, Favored a BICAMERAL or 2 house legislature, Wanted representation based on POPULATION, New Jersey Plan: SMALL state plan, Favored a UNICAMERAL or 1 house legislature, Wanted EQUAL representation; 1 state = 1 vote, The Great Compromise: BICAMERAL or 2 house legislature, Senate with 2 per state, House of Reps. based on population, The 3/5's Compromise: Deal reached between Northern and Southern states, Allowed 3/5 slaves to be counted toward the population of each state, Gave more slave-owning states more power in Congress, Slave Trade Compromise: northern and southern states disagreed about ending the slave trade, agreed to ending slave importation by 1808, tax on slave trade,
